SIMBA Chain Awarded $30M U.S. Air Force STRATFI
South Bend, Indiana-based blockchain solutions provider SIMBA Chain has announced it has been selected for a $30M STRATFI with the U.S. Air Force (USAF). The investment is part of the USAF’s investment into identifying and advancing technologies that have potential to secure its future dominance in the industry and will focus on developing and deploying blockchain applications in supply chain management.
Significant Budget Increase
This project reflects a significant budget increase compared to previous blockchain initiatives, with plans focusing on use of the technology by multiple branches of the Department of Defense including Office of Undersecretary for Research & Engineering, USAF, Navy, Army and Defense Logistics Agency (DLA).
Existing Partnership With DoD
SIMBA Chain previously developed various blockchain applications to improve crucial USAF activities including tokenization of organization’s budget for enhanced accounting as well as tracking critical components vital to air service branch operations. The STRATFI project aims at accelerating development of its SIMBA Blocks platform while delivering in-transit visibility that supports USAF strategic mission.
Demand Signal For Blockchain Technology
Commenting on this new partnership Bryan Ritchie – CEO at SIMBA Chain said “Our Government partners are sending a strong demand signal for blockchain technology through this STRATFI program which also signals an opportunity to collaborate and increase adoption within commercial industry.“
About SIMBA Chain
Incubated at University Notre Dame in 2017 – SIMBA Chain provides fully integrated development platform that government agencies use to bridge and connect Web3 abstracting complexities involved with developing blockchain technology making it accessible to all users through its core offering called – SIMBA Blocks.
